Activity 2.2: Training options

In this activity you need to: . have a discussion with your supervisor . make notes. If one of your work colleagues identified a need to develop the following skills, what training options would they use (e.g. mentoring training options – in- service course, TAFE course)? It might be topical to add some extra skill deficits, for example: . the need to develop skills in working with specific communities, e.g. Indigenous youth from remote communities, refugee groups ( e.g. Sudanese) or Muslim communities. . the need to develop knowledge and skills in working with specific issues affecting some client groups, e.g. the drought and its effect on families, gay and lesbian youth identity issues, chroming and petrol sniffing, autism, and behaviour problems . the need to develop better report/case notes -writing skills . the need to improve conflict resolution skills . a need for basic first aid skills. Write down the options you would recommend. Post your options to the Activity 2.2 discussion forum.
